Abstract

The utility model relates to a grassland desertification ecological remediation technical field provides a rail structure and seals educates the rail, the rail structure includes: a rail assembly and a support member; the fence assembly is used for intercepting the flow of surface materials and comprises a first fence and a second fence, an acute angle is formed between the first fence and the ground plane, and the lower end of the second fence is fixedly connected with the upper end of the first fence; a support member is coupled to the first rail or the second rail, the support member for supporting the rail assembly. The utility model provides a rail structure and enclosure fence, the fixed support of whole structure is realized through setting up the first rail of slope and vertical second rail to the rail structure to utilize the support component, need not set up the concrete ground specially below the rail unit, whole device is directly placed in the earth's surface, simple structure, construction convenience; the first fence can prevent livestock and human from approaching due to the inclined structure of the first fence, and is safe and reliable.

Background
At present, due to the influence of global climate change and excessive grazing, the phenomena of grassland degradation or desertification frequently occur, the degradation area is increasingly enlarged, regional environmental problems such as sand storm and the like are caused, the ecological environment of a farming and pasturing area is deteriorated, and the national economic development suffers from serious loss. As a means for restoring the grassland in the pasture area, the sealing and raising is still the simplest and most effective method for protecting and restoring the ecology, and the sealing and raising technology is mainly used for establishing an artificial fence and forbidding grazing activities inside the fence so as to promote the natural restoration of the grassland inside the fence.
However, current conventional fencing typically employs a wooden fence wire tie structure, or a finished wire fence. The construction procedure of the fence is complex, and the fence can be prevented from being blown by wind or damaged by livestock only by reinforcing the fence by using a concrete foundation; meanwhile, the barbed wire mesh is extremely easy to cause damage to livestock and passing human beings.

Referring to fig. 1 and 2, an embodiment of the present invention provides a fence structure, including: a fence assembly 1 and a support member 2, the fence assembly 1 for intercepting the flow of surface material of a meadow, wherein the flow of surface material comprises sand dust and vegetation litter and the like.
In order to fix and support the fence assembly, the fence assembly 1 is provided with two sections, and comprises a first fence 11 and a second fence 12, wherein the first fence 11 is vertically arranged, the second fence 12 is obliquely arranged, an acute angle is formed between the lower end of the first fence 11 and the ground plane, and the lower end of the first fence 11 is in contact with the ground plane in the actual installation process to serve as a fulcrum.
The lower end of the second rail 12 is fixedly connected with the upper end of the first rail 11, the supporting member 2 is used as a second supporting point and can be a supporting rod or a supporting frame, the lower end of the supporting member 2 is in contact with the ground level soil or is buried in the soil, and the upper end of the supporting member can be connected with the first rail 11 or the second rail 12 and is used for supporting the whole rail assembly 1.
It should be noted that the lower end of the first rail 11 refers to an end of the first rail 11 close to the ground level, and is used for contacting with the ground level, and the upper end of the first rail 11 is an end far from the ground level; the lower end of the second rail 12 means an end of the second rail 12 near the ground for connection with the first rail 11.
According to the fence structure provided by the embodiment, through the combination of the obliquely arranged fence structure and the supporting part, a concrete foundation is not required to be specially arranged below the fence unit 1, the whole device is directly arranged on the ground surface, the structure is simple, the construction is convenient, and the large-scale production is easy; since the inclined structure of the first fence can prevent the approach of livestock and humans, the safety is high.
On the basis of the above embodiment, further, the first fence 11 specifically includes a first fence frame 111 and a grid-shaped barrier layer 112 arranged inside the first fence frame 111, the first fence frame is rectangular, and the grid-shaped barrier layer 112 may be a grid-shaped structure formed by smooth steel wires, iron wires, or thin ropes. The grid-shaped barrier layer 112 can prevent people or livestock from approaching the second enclosure 12, and is safe and reliable. But also enables vegetation litter to move up the inclined structure with wind direction and be caught on the second fence 12 which is vertically arranged.
The second fence 12 includes a second fence frame 121 and a barbed wire mesh layer 122 disposed inside the second fence frame 121, and the second fence frame 121 has a rectangular shape for fixing the inner barbed wire mesh layer 122. The barbed wire mesh layer 122 is internally connected to the second fence frame 121, and the barbed wire mesh layer 122 is a parallel mesh layer composed of existing barbed wires and used for intercepting vegetation withered and fallen objects. In this embodiment, the main wind direction moves from the outside to the inside of the second rail 12, and the inside of the second rail 12 is a deceleration zone (i.e., the grassland area 4 to be enclosed).
The upper end of the first rail frame 111 is fixedly connected with the lower end of the second rail frame 121, so as to form an outer frame of the rail assembly 1, and the support member 2 can be connected with the connection part of the first rail frame 111 and the second rail frame 121.
Further, in order to ensure that vegetation litter can move up along the cellular barrier 112 while minimizing the amount of material used, the size of individual cells within the cellular barrier 112 needs to be controlled. The grid-shaped barrier layer 112 comprises a plurality of grid units, the length and the width of each grid unit are 20-35 cm, and the size of each grid unit in the embodiment is preferably 30 (length) cm × 25 (width) cm. The longitudinal direction of the grid cell is along the inclined plane direction, and the width direction is perpendicular to the longitudinal direction.
Further, in order to secure a good intercepting effect, the second fence 12 needs to be arranged in a vertical direction in the present embodiment. The barbed wire mesh layer 122 includes a plurality of barbed wires which are arranged at equal intervals in the vertical direction. In order to further ensure the interception effect and prevent a large amount of vegetation litter from directly passing through, the distance between two adjacent barbed wires is generally controlled to be 10-20 cm.
In addition to the above embodiments, the lower end of the supporting member 2 is buried below the ground level, and the upper end of the supporting member 2 is fixedly connected to the connection portion between the first rail 11 and the second rail 12.
Further, a sleeve part 3 is arranged at the joint of the first rail 11 and the second rail 12, and the sleeve part 3 can be a sleeve, a sleeve ring or a groove structure. The supporting part 2 in this embodiment is a rigid supporting rod, the number of the supporting rods is the same as that of the sleeving parts 3, the upper end of the supporting rod is matched with and sleeved on the sleeving parts 3, and the lower end of the supporting rod is in contact with the ground to form a support.
Further, in order to facilitate construction and installation of the fence structure, the size of the whole fence structure is not easy to be too large. In the embodiment, the height of the support part 2 is 50-70 cm, preferably 60 cm; the height of the second fence 12 is 50-70 cm, preferably 60 cm; the width of the second rail 11 and the second rail 12 is 120 to 200cm, preferably 150 cm. Note that the width direction of the second fence 12 is parallel to the width direction of the first fence 11 and the arrangement direction of the barbed wires. Meanwhile, the included angle between the first fence 11 and the ground plane is maintained at 25-35 degrees, preferably 30 degrees, so that on one hand, a certain isolation area can be ensured, and the protection of the second fence 12 is facilitated; on the other hand, vegetation litter is also likely to move upward along the surface of the first fence 11 by the blowing action of wind, and finally hang on the spunlace layer 122 of the second fence 12.
On the basis of the above-mentioned each embodiment, the embodiment of the utility model provides a still provide a seal and educate rail, including above-mentioned each embodiment a plurality of rail structures, a plurality of rail structures are connected in order along the peripheral head and the tail of the grassland area 4 of waiting to seal and educate and are formed closed loop structure, and two adjacent rail structures can be connected through steel wire or go-between to increase the whole structural stability who seals and educate the rail.
Wherein, the first rail of each rail structure all is located closed loop structure's the outside to guarantee the stability of whole structure, also can guarantee simultaneously can both to play the effect that the grass was hung in the interception to the wind-force of each direction.
Specifically, the enclosure cultivation fence can be directly placed on the periphery of the grassland area 4 to be enclosed and cultivated, and the enclosure cultivation field in any shape can be formed through close arrangement without being influenced by the terrain. When the prevailing wind direction came, the overground part litter of the native vegetation in meadow can roll with the wind, when meetting the rail structure, moves upward along the slope structure of first rail to hang on the vertical second rail that sets up in upper portion. After wind passes through the fence, wind and sand flow carrying substances such as plant seeds and sand substances carried by the wind and sand flow can be settled in the wind speed reduction area (the inner side of the enclosure), so that an ecological restoration area is formed, and the vegetation restoration speed in the enclosure is accelerated.
